Workday
Workday
Workday
PROFESSIONAL SUMMARY:
J2EE Developer with over 7+ years of experience with all stages of the development cycle, for projects in AGILE and
SDLC models.
Experience in Analysis, Design, Development, Integration, Deployment and Maintenance of Web services, Enterprise
and Distributed Applications, Client Server and Web applications.
Extensive experience in designing and developing Enterprise Applications for J2EE platform using Core Java,
Servlets, JDBC, JSP, Spring, Spring Boot, Spring DATA, Spring JDBC, Hibernate, XML, Web services, JMS,
Eclipse, RAD, Ant, Maven.
Working knowledge of developing/implementing Microservices and Web Services using REST.
Extensive programming experience in developing Microservices using Spring Boot with Java 8, 7.
Proficient in creating Web Services using Spring Boot.
Experience in implementing a Microservices with Spring Boot based services.
Expertise in IDEs and tools like RAD, WebSphere, Eclipse, JBuilder, Visio, Rational Rose, TOAD, Maven,
Cruise Control etc.
Experience in building Microservices using Spring Boot and deploying to AWS Cloud.
Knowledge on CI/CD practice and tools like JIRA, Jenkins, Maven, IDEs and Confluence.
Expertise in Web Services architecture in SOAP and WSDL using JAX-RPC.
Strong working experience Object Relational mapping (ORM) tools like Hibernate (Hibernate Connection Pooling,
HQL, Hibernate Caching, Transactions).
Expertise in back-end procedure development, for Database Applications using Oracle, DB2, SQL and PL/SQL, SQL
Server.
Hands on exposure to multiple Application Servers like JBoss, JBOSSDROOLS engine, IBM WebSphere Server and
BEA WebLogic.
Good Knowledge in XML technologies including XML, XSD, XSLT, (DOM, SAX), SOAP, WSDL, Web Services
using AXIS
Involved in building and deploying Apache ANT/ MAVEN scripts for deployment and customizing WAR/ JAR file
management for web applications.
Well experienced in using JUnit for performing unit-testing framework.
Expert in Various Agile methodologies like SCRUM, Test Driven Development (TDD), Incremental and Iteration
methodology and Pair Programming as well as implementing Waterfall model.
Worked using IDE like Eclipse, My Eclipse, Netbeans.
Good experience with Cloud Deployment using Spring PCF with Azure and AWS.
Expertise in using IDE's including: IntelliJ IDEA and Eclipse.
Expertise in using configuration management tool like SVN and GIT for version controlling.
Highly motivated team player with strong communication, analytical, documentation and organizational skills.
TECHNICAL SKILLS:
Programming Languages JAVA, J2EE, SQL, PL/SQL
J2EE Technologies EJB, Servlets, JSP, JSTL, JDBC, JSF, RMI, JNDI, JMS
Web Technologies/Frontend UI HTML, DHTML, Angular 4.0+, JQuery, XML, CSS, JSON, AJAX, Bootstrap,
NodeJS
Editors/IDEs Eclipse
Application/Web Servers IBM WebSphere, Oracle WebLogic, JBOSS, Apache Tomcat
Web Services SOAP, REST
Testing Junit, POSTMAN
Methodologies Agile, Waterfall, SCRUM
Cloud AWS, PCF
Application Frameworks Spring IOC, Spring JDBC, Spring Security, Spring Boot, MicroServices, Spring
Batch, Hibernate ORM
Version Control SVN, Git
Build/CI Tools Maven, Log4j, Jenkins
Databases Oracle, SQL, Mongo DB
Operating Systems Windows, Linux, UNIX
PROFESSIONAL EXPERIENCE:
Client: Hyundai Motors America, Fountain Valley, CA May 2020 –
Present
Role: J2EE Developer
Responsibilities:
Developed a cloud solution to provide connected vehicle service for customers.
Review spec document and execute the use cases with java programming.
Developed APIs to connect multiple systems.
Implementation of authentication for Restful web services using Spring MVC, Amazon Alexa, & Google Smart home.
Developed the application for incident creation and retrieving the events using restful web services with Spring
MVC.
Worked extensively on Spring MVC for building web service.
Maintained source code in GIT Repository.
Used Maven and configured Jenkins to build and deploy the application.
Deployed the application in AWS EC2 instance performed continuous integration using Jenkins.
Environment: Java 1.8, JSP, JQuery, JSON, Spring Boot, Spring JDBC, Spring IOC, Spring MVC, Spring AOP, Spring
ORM, Node.JS, Microservices, XML, SOAP Web Services, Agile, XPATH, Maven, GIT, Oracle, Tomcat, Log4j, GIT,
Oracle, Windows.
Designed CSS templates for use in all pages on the website working with CSS Background, positioning, text, border,
margin, padding and table.
Designed a network of web pages, where the user progresses through an application by selecting links, resulting in
the next page being transferred to the user and rendered for their use using REST.
Participated in QA/QC for MS SharePoint reporting. Acquired experience in scenario-based forecasting, budgeting
and resource management practices. Created project management flow training videos.
Participated in the SDLC lifecycle of client implementations, including reviewing/creating functionality specs, system
configuration & design, testing, documenting and training end users.
Performed J2EE-based web development. Collaborated with technical consultants to ensure functional specifications
were addressed through development.
Used Apache Tomcat an application server, to implement the Java Platform Enterprise Edition, create applications
and to integrate applications with other applications.
Environment: Java, Spring Boot, REST API, Microservices, SQL, Agile, Oracle, GIT, SOAP, REST, Windows.
Environment: Java 8, Spring, Spring Boot, Spring Data, Oracle, AWS, Microservices, MongoDB, Jquery, Ajax, HTML5,
CSS3, WebServices, Star UML, SOAP, AWS, XML, JSP, Java script, HTML, MVC, Apache Tomcat.
Company: GDC Technology Pvt Ltd., Mumbai, India Jan 2015 – Dec 2015
Role: Java Support Engineer
Responsibilities:
Worked on requirement gathering and providing use cases for business, functional & technical requirements.
Developed the Cinema management system aimed to manage the services of guests from arrival to departure in the
cinema.
The System was developed using Java/J2EE technology working closely with the core team and a scrum master.
Provided digital cinema, projector, storage, and server support. Configured, tested and implemented a theatre
management system, content management system, CRM, SNMPc, and databases on a Java/J2EE-based platform;
Deployed CMS (Content Management System) to the NOC and Theater Management System to several locations.
Developed historical log retrieval system from movie POS(Point of Sale) servers to be processed into a SQL DB/XML
format.
Designed and developed various modules of the application with Spring MVC architecture and Spring Bean Factory
using IOC, AOP concepts.
Participated in requirement gathering and framework implementation sessions through Agile TDD methodology.
Developed and delivered SOAP based Web Services and used Apache-CXF and SOAP UI to test the services
Involved in creating and Deployment of REST API and Microservices in Java J2EEE using Spring Boot.
Responsible for the overall layout design that meet cross-device compatibility using Bootstrap, color scheme of the
web site using HTML5 and CSS3 and Responsible for creating detailed wire frames and process flows.
Worked concurrently with QA team to understand and fix the bugs through a trouble ticket system.
Environment: Java, spring, Spring Boot, REST API, Microservices, SQL, Agile, Oracle, GIT, SOAP, REST, Windows.
Environment: Java JDK 1.7, Oracle 11g, Eclipse Luna, Spring MVC, Web services, Microservices, Agile Methodology,
Java/J2EE, SQL, PL/SQL, JSP, Apache Tomcat 7, HTML, Java Script, JDBC, XML, XSLT, UML, JUnit, log4j, GIT and
Maven.
EDUCATION DETAILS:
BS in Computer Science
Texas State University, San Marcos
May - 2019